Output 3c3ba6e849096f8dc8858537fce7a4b4c7308bc701a3496e1566ec0a52f7f19e:0

value
132300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c90e01ef9abf0de86d635fc3e977dfe6b6133d4 OP_EQUAL
address
3MoG8sTUhwhasysUb1RUaQVzJfjMFUKAoB
transaction
3c3ba6e849096f8dc8858537fce7a4b4c7308bc701a3496e1566ec0a52f7f19e
spent
true